بهترین کامپوننتهای Vue UI برای مدیریت پروژه
ساخت نمودارهای گانت (Gantt charts) و تقویمها از صفر کار دشواری است. این کامپوننتها برای هر برنامهریز پروژه یا زمانبند منابع حیاتی هستند.
اگر اپلیکیشنهایی برای ردیابی خطوط زمانی، برنامهها یا مسئولیتها میسازید، به ابزارهای مناسب نیاز دارید. در اینجا بهترین گزینههای Vue آورده شده است.
کامپوننتهای مستقل (Standalone)
• FullCalendar بهترین گزینه برای زمانبندی رویدادها و سیستمهای رزرو. این ابزار نماهای ماهانه، هفتگی و روزانه را ارائه میدهد. از این مورد برای نمایشهای ساده پروژه استفاده کنید. مجوز: MIT + سطح Pro
• Schedule-X گزینهای سبک برای محصولات SaaS. دارای یک رابط کاربری تمیز است و از استانداردهای مدرن وب استفاده میکند. مجوز: MIT + سطح Pro
• GSTC بهترین گزینه برای خطوط زمانی سفارشی و نماهای پیچیده Gantt. قابلیت پیکربندی بالایی دارد اما به تنظیمات بیشتری نیاز دارد. مجوز: MIT + سطح Pro
مجموعههای کامل رابط کاربری (Full UI Suites)
• SVAR Vue ساخته شده برای اپلیکیشنهای با حجم داده بالا. شامل یک نمودار Gantt با پشتیبانی از وابستگیها، یک تقویم رویداد و یک جدول داده (data grid) است. مجوز: MIT + سطح Pro
• Vuetify استاندارد Material Design. شامل یک تقویم پایه برای زمانبندی رویدادها است. اگر اپلیکیشن شما از قبل از Vuetify استفاده میکند، از این مورد استفاده کنید. مجوز: MIT
• Syncfusion یک مجموعه کامل سازمانی. ابزارهای Gantt، زمانبند (scheduler) و کانبان (kanban) را ارائه میدهد. برای تیمهایی که به پشتیبانی فروشنده نیاز دارند، مناسب است. مجوز: تجاری (مجوز رایگان جامعه/community در دسترس است)
• DHTMLX Suite بر الگوهای دادههای سنگین تمرکز دارد. دارای ویژگیهای پیشرفته Gantt مانند مسیر بحرانی (critical path) و هیستوگرامهای منابع است. مجوز: تجاری
• Kendo UI مجموعهای ماژولار برای اپلیکیشنهای تجاری. برای تیمهایی که از اکوسیستم Telerik استفاده میکنند، بسیار مناسب است. مجوز: تجاری
• DevExtreme بهترین گزینه برای داشبوردهای سازمانی و ابزارهای داخلی. یک API یکپارچه در تمام کامپوننتها ارائه میدهد. مجوز: تجاری
راهنمای انتخاب سریع
- نیاز به Gantt و تقویم به صورت همزمان: از SVAR Vue استفاده کنید.
- فقط به زمانبندی رویدادها نیاز دارید: از FullCalendar استفاده کنید.
- نیاز به یک مجموعه کامل سازمانی: از Syncfusion یا Kendo UI استفاده کنید.
- نیاز به ویژگیهای پیشرفته Gantt: از DHTMLX استفاده کنید.
استفاده از این کتابخانهها هفتهها در زمان توسعه صرفهجویی میکند.
منبع: https://dev.to/olga_tash/best-vue-ui-components-for-project-management-and-scheduling-4p9d